A true researcher, not great at explaining difficult concepts. He assigns a lot of reading, skim it if you dare, it's still going to be hard to understand no matter what. He's a pretty dry lecturer, but posts his powerpoint slides before class. Worth reading them / printing and bringing to class, although he doesn't really drive home the main takeaways that he expects you to understand for the exams. Only took this class because valuation was full.
